Job summary

Simpson College in Indianola, IA is seeking an Assistant Head Coach for the men’s gymnastics team to support coaching, recruiting, and travel logistics.

The role requires a Bachelor’s Degree, NCAA experience preferred, and willingness to travel and work evenings or weekends as needed to support competitions and recruit prospective student athletes.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s Degree required.
  • Experience coaching at optional level or higher.
  • NCAA experience pre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Assist in the direction of workouts. (40%) - Create and execute training plans for 3 events; Improvise in the gym; Advise and manage routine construction.
  • Coach at Competitions (20%) - Set lineups; Equipment setup for home competitions; Travel to all away competitions; Know routines and be prepared for inquiries.
  • Recruit prospective student athletes. (20%) - Assess skill level and competitiveness of high school athletes; Communicate clearly and professionally with prospective athletes; Participate in on campus recruiting trips.
  • Manage travel plans. (10%) - Book and coordinate flights, rental cars, hotels, etc.; Drive rental vehicles when necessary; Help coordinate meals. Assist in administering team events. (5%)
  • Assist and participate in athlete development programs (5%) - Freshmen Check-ins; Captain Meetings.
